Job Description

The primary purpose of the Program Director is to enable and participate in external collaborations by providing scientific and budgetary support, for corporate partnerships, philanthropic, licensing, and entrepreneurial opportunities. Activities comprise project development, comprising of writing, planning, organizing and coordinating, and project implementation. This position will ensure successful management of program operations and finances for internal and collaborative projects, and program reporting. This position will collaborate heavily with institutional offices and partnering departments on multidisciplinary large-scale projects. This position requires strong independent judgment and problem-solving skills; strong interpersonal, communication and organizational skills; concurrent management of multiple projects; and ability to prioritize functions.
